Natural Bond Orbital (NBO)
Fortran 77 program to compute charges, bond types, hybrid directions, resonance weights, bond orders and other familiar valence descriptors. [Commercial]

WavePacket
Fortran 90 program by Burkhard Schmidt and collaborators to study quantum-mechanical and quantum-classical wavepacket propagation.
